The North American Hockey League (NAHL) has announced the release of the 2016-17 regular-season schedule. Celebrating its 41st season in 2016-17, the NAHL is the oldest junior hockey league of its kind in the United States and one of only two that operate under the non pay-to-play model. The North American Hockey League (NAHL) has announced its divisional alignment and events for the 2016-17 season. The 24-team league will be divided into four divisions (Central, East, Midwest, South) spanning 12 states. CLOQUET, MN., (May 18th, 2016) - The Minnesota Wilderness is proud to welcome Tim Madsen as the team’s second head coach in its North American Hockey League history. Madsen, 31, is an Elk River, MN, native who returns to his home state after spending seven seasons as an assistant coach and associate head coach at Niagara University.
